Timetable for Boiling
Asparagus, 20 to 30 min.
Beans, shell, 1 to 1-1/2 hrs.
Beans, string, 45 to 60 min.
Beets, young, 45 to 60 min.
Beets, old, 3 to 4 hrs.
Brown bread, steamed, 3 hrs.
Cabbage, 35 to 60 min.
Carrots, 1 hr.
Cauliflower, 20 to 30 min.
Chickens, young, 3 to 4 pounds, 1 to 1-1/4 hrs.
Corn, green, 15 min.
Corned Beef, gentle simmering, 3 to 4 hrs.
Eggs, soft cooked (in water which does not boil), 4 to 6 min.
Eggs, hard cooked (in water which does not boil), 35 to 45 min.
Ham, weight 12 to 14 pounds, 4 to 5 hrs.
Onions, 45 to 60 min.
Rice in fast boiling water, 20 min.
Smoked tongue, 4 hrs.
Timetable for Frying
Bacon, 3 to 5 min.
Fritters or doughnuts, 3 to 5 min.
Croquettes, 3 to 5 min.
Breaded chops, 10 to 20 min.
Smelts, 3 to 5 min.
Small fish, 1 to 4 min.
